Building Resilience for a Dynamic Future

In today's dynamic world, developing cognitive and emotional resilience is paramount. Individuals who possess these qualities are better equipped to adjust in the amidst challenges and uncertainty. Cognitive resilience comprises the ability to {think critically, problem-solve, and learn from experiences|. Emotional resilience, on the other hand, refers to the capacity to control emotions effectively in trying situations.

A well-rounded approach to building resilience consists of a variety of techniques. Mindfulness practices, such as meditation and deep breathing exercises, can help people foster emotional regulation. Furthermore, engaging in physical activity can have a positive impact on both cognitive and emotional well-being. It's also crucial to strengthen strong social connections as these provide emotional support during times of stress.

By embracing these strategies, people can strengthen their cognitive and emotional resilience, positioning themselves to navigate the constant changes that life throws their way.
